This is a common myth — metal roofs in Valatie, NY are not inherently loud during rain. Modern residential metal roofs installed over solid decking and properly fastened don’t sound like barn roofs. Sound depends on the full roof assembly: insulation, attic volume, underlayment, and roof deck all dampen noise. Installation quality matters—proper fastening, underlayment, and vents reduce flapping or resonance. When designed and installed as a complete system, metal roofs typically produce a sound level similar to asphalt shingles or tile. Metal roofing can be energy efficient in Valatie, NY. Metal roofing can reflect sunlight, reducing summertime heat gain; however, overall energy performance depends on the roof assembly, insulation levels, and attic ventilation, which control heat transfer and air leakage. Valatie’s seasonal climate—cold winters and warm, humid summers—means solar reflectivity helps lower cooling costs while proper insulation and airtightness are essential for winter energy savings. Homeowners replacing a roof often consider energy efficiency to reduce utility bills, improve comfort, extend roof life, and increase resale appeal. Choosing high-quality underlayment, adequate insulation, and balanced ventilation is as important as the surface material. Corrosion and rust resistance in Valatie, NY depend largely on the metal chosen. Some metals, like galvanized steel, offer good protection but may corrode over time, while aluminum and stainless steel are inherently more corrosion-resistant. Aluminum performs especially well in wet or coastal environments because it forms a protective oxide layer that resists rust. Homeowners should prioritize corrosion resistance to extend roof life, reduce maintenance, and avoid leaks or structural damage caused by corrosion. Metal roofing in Valatie, New York is generally considered a low-maintenance, durable option. However, no roof is completely maintenance-free. Homeowners should inspect roofs periodically—after major storms and seasonally—to spot loose fasteners, damaged panels, or failing sealants. Check for and remove debris that can trap moisture, keep gutters and downspouts clear, and inspect flashing and roof penetrations (vents, chimneys, skylights) for gaps or corrosion. Winter ice, heavy rain, wind events, and seasonal leaf or pine-needle build-up can affect performance and lifespan. With routine visual checks and prompt attention to problems, metal roofs provide long-lasting protection with less upkeep than many other roofing materials.

Aurora, ON Metal Roofing Review — Interlock Installation (2016)

Review: April 13, 2026

Completion: May 3, 2016

We moved into our new house in 1984. Our new house came with new 25 year shingles. In 2004, 20 years later we noticed that our roof shingles needed to be redone. Now, back in 1984 they used asbestos in the roof shingles and although at the time they said they were 25 year shingles, we were still happy to get 20 years out of them. So, in 2004 we got a quote and had the roof re-shingled. We paid extra for the 25 year shingles as we had such a good result with the original shingles. In 2016 (i.e. 12 years later) my neighbour told us that our shingles on the south side of the house were cracked with rolled up edges and needed to be replaced. (We can't see the south roof of our house unless we are visiting the neighbours.) The shingles on the north side were still ok, but since you can't really shingle half a roof we knew that we had to have the whole roof done...after just 12 years. We were a little upset about this and decided to go to the National Home Show in Toronto to look at alternatives. We met Tom Watson at the Interlock Metal Roofing booth and he took a lot of time and explained the complete roofing system to us. We liked what we saw and what was explained to us and we arranged to have a home visit from Interlock and to give us a quote. The metal roof was certainly a lot more expensive than a regular asphalt shingle roof, but we decided to get the metal roof anyways because we did not want the hassle of having to re-shingle every 10 or 11 years...and there are also some other unforeseen benefits detailed below that we did not know about at the time. The metal roof comes with a Lifetime Limited Warranty, 50 year transferable, not prorated so even though more expensive it adds value to lyour home because if in the future you are looking to sell, the buyer knows he won't have any roof problems for the 50 year life of the roof. Your roof becomes an asset instead of a liability. The installation happened over 4-5 days. I paid a lot of attention to what they were doing and how they were doing it. The roof vents were removed. These are the same roof vents that raccoons like to rip off for access to your attic, so that potential problem went away. A ridge vent (google it) was installed on the top of the roof and it is low profile and fits in so you would not know that it is there. Raccoons have been known to chew a hole in asphalt shingles and roofing plywood to get into your attic. With a metal roof, it isn't happening. That mode of access is eliminated. Now, with our previous asphalt shingles we had constant problems with raccoons pooping on our roof (sound familiar?) and for some reason, at least for the last 10 years that we have had the metal roof, that has not happened. I don't know why, but I can speculate that the raccoons find the metal roof very slippery and they are not comfortable being up there and doing their business while trying not to slide off the roof. Also, in the past we have had squirrels occasionally make their way through, under, beside our asphalt shingles and get into our attic. That will never happen with a metal roof because the whole roof is sealed and northing is getting that way. If you are concerned about high winds ripping off your shingles you don't have to worry with a metal roof. Each and every metal shingle is fastened to the roof with aluminum screws (note the metal roof shingles are painted and baked to a tough finish) and they are interlocked with each other, so you may lose your entire roof in a hurricane, but the metal shingles will still be attached to it. We moved into our new house in 1984. After about 2 years of sweating through humid summers, we installed an A/C system. Our new A/C system worked ok in that it removed the humidity and cooled the house, but with the high 37 deg C temperatures it was struggling. The A/C would run continuously and never stopped on those hot days, but once the metal roof was installed it cycled on and off as designed. We highly recommend Interlock Metal Roofing.
